Okeo Organics

Okeo Organics, headquartered in India, is a leading player in the organic products industry, specialising in eco-friendly and sustainable solutions. Founded in 2015, the company has rapidly established itself in major operational regions across Asia and beyond, focusing on organic food, personal care, and household products. Okeo Organics is renowned for its commitment to quality and sustainability, offering a diverse range of core products that are free from harmful chemicals and additives. Their unique formulations not only promote health and wellness but also support environmentally responsible practices. With a strong market position, Okeo Organics has achieved notable milestones, including certifications that underscore its dedication to organic standards. The company continues to innovate, making significant strides in the organic sector while catering to the growing demand for sustainable living solutions.

Okeo Organics's reported carbon emissions

Okeo Organics, headquartered in India, currently does not have publicly available carbon emissions data for the most recent year, nor specific reduction targets or climate pledges outlined. Without concrete figures or commitments, it is challenging to assess their carbon footprint or climate strategy. However, the absence of data may indicate a need for enhanced transparency in their environmental impact reporting. As the industry increasingly prioritises sustainability, Okeo Organics may benefit from establishing clear emissions reduction goals and aligning with recognised climate initiatives to demonstrate their commitment to combating climate change.
